Top 10 Software Engineer Interview Questions at Accenture

  1. At Accenture, you might be asked: Explain the difference between a stack and a queue. When would you use each?
  2. A common Accenture interview question: How would you design a URL shortening service like bit.ly?
  3. Expect this at Accenture: What is the difference between SQL and NoSQL databases?
  4. Accenture interviewers often ask: Describe a time you had to debug a complex production issue.
  5. Expect this at Accenture: How do you approach code reviews?
  6. Accenture candidates should prepare for: Explain RESTful API design principles.
  7. Expect this at Accenture: What is the difference between concurrency and parallelism?
  8. At Accenture, you might be asked: How would you optimize a slow database query?
  9. Accenture interviewers often ask: Describe your experience with version control and Git workflows.
  10. Accenture interviewers often ask: How do you ensure code quality in your projects?
